Why Choose a Private ADHD Assessment?

Choosing a private ADHD assessment can have numerous benefits over NHS options, including:

  1. Reduced Waiting Time: The NHS typically has long waiting lists for assessments, whereas private services typically use faster consultations.
  2. Comprehensive Evaluations: Private assessments may include a more comprehensive series of diagnostic tools and strategies, providing a more comprehensive understanding of the person's condition.
  3. Personalized Approach: Private professionals frequently concentrate on personalized care, customizing their assessments and recommendations to satisfy the particular requirements of each client.
  4. Privacy and Comfort: Private assessments permit a less formal and more comfy setting for individuals who may feel anxious about discussing their signs.

What to Expect During a Private ADHD Assessment

A common private ADHD assessment might include numerous elements, consisting of:

  1. Initial Consultation: This first conference permits the assessor to gather extensive background info about the individual, consisting of case history, instructional background, and present difficulties.
  2. Standardized Questionnaires: Assessors typically use validated surveys to collect standardized details about signs related to ADHD.
  3. Behavioral Observation: Some assessments will require behavioral observations or feedback from household members, teachers, or companies.
  4. Follow-up Consultation: After analyzing the outcomes, the clinician will offer feedback throughout a follow-up meeting, where a diagnosis might be given and treatment options gone over.
  5. Treatment Recommendations: Based on the findings, the clinician will recommend appropriate interventions, which might include psychiatric therapy, medication, or way of life adjustments.

FAQs About Private ADHD Assessments

1. The length of time does a private ADHD assessment take?

A lot of private ADHD assessments range from 1 to 3 hours, depending upon the supplier and the complexity of the case.

2. Is a private ADHD assessment covered by insurance coverage?

Numerous private assessments are not covered by NHS services but may be reimbursable by private medical insurance. It's best to consult your specific insurance coverage provider.

3. Can I get treatment after the assessment?

Yes, most private assessment service providers offer treatment choices, consisting of treatment and medication management.

4. Is a referral needed for a private assessment?

No recommendation is generally essential to schedule a private assessment. People can directly contact the center of their choice.

5. What if the assessment is unfavorable for ADHD?

If the assessment results do not support an ADHD diagnosis, clinicians will offer feedback and check out other possible descriptions for the signs experienced.
